Building Flexible Web Experiences
In today's digital landscape, users browse the web from a vast selection of devices. From sleek smartphones to large desktops, screen sizes can vary dramatically. This is where responsive design comes into play. It's a web development approach that guarantees websites transform seamlessly to fit any screen resolution, providing an optimal user experience on all devices.
Responsive design utilizes a combination of technologies, including fluid grids, flexible images, and media queries. These elements work together to dynamically adjust the layout, content, and visuals based on the user's screen size.
- Moreover, responsive design offers several benefits. It improves website accessibility for users with diverse needs, enhances search engine rankings, and minimizes development costs by creating a single codebase that works across all platforms.
- By technology continues to evolve and new devices emerge, responsive design remains essential for creating websites that are sustainable.
In conclusion, responsive design is a vital consideration for any website. It's not just about making websites look good on different screens; it's about providing a fluid and user-friendly experience that improves engagement and achieves business goals.
Website Accessibility
Building a truly inclusive online experience requires thoughtful website accessibility practices. Implementing design principles that consider the diverse needs of all users is paramount. These means ensuring content is perceivable by individuals with visual or auditory impairments, operable for those with motor limitations, understandable for everyone regardless of their language proficiency, and robust enough to function across various assistive technologies. Embracing accessibility not only benefits people with disabilities but also enhances the overall user experience for all.
- Consider alternative text for images so that screen readers can convey their meaning to visually impaired users.
- Format your content using headings, subheadings, and lists to improve readability and navigation.
- Present captions or transcripts for audio and video content to ensure accessibility for deaf or hard of hearing individuals.
Furthermore, perform user testing with individuals who have diverse abilities to identify any potential barriers and refine your design accordingly. By embracing these practices, you can create a website that is truly inclusive and accessible to everyone.
